I tried this and it seemed to work for me, I found an old build with similiar symptoms you are describing and gave it a test shot. Below is a snippet of the code I use in my START.bat: ~*SNIP*~ start /wait regsvr32 /s /i browseui.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s /i shell32.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s /i mshtml.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s /i shdocvw.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s devmgr.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s mlang.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s msxml.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s mycomput.dll start /wait regsvr32 /s mydocs.dll ~*SNIP*~ As you know some of these are not copied by default to %windir%\system32 must be added by batch in the build process.
